Extreme Rising (formerly Extreme Reunion) announced the top matches for their Friday 6/29 New York City debut and return to Philadelphia on Saturday 6/30. The shows will feature former WWE and TNA star Matt Hardy as well as Lucha stars Bestia and Pesadilla.


The lineup for the NYC debut features:

*Jerry Lynn vs. Matt Hardy
*Homicide vs. Devon Storm
*Stevie Richards vs. Luke Hawx
*Bestia 666 vs. Pesadilla
*BLK OUT vs. The Dramatics
*Also appearing are the FBI, CW Anderson, Blue Meanie, Balls Mahoney and Pitbull Gary Wolfe.

The 6/30 Philadelphia return to The National Guard Armory will feature:

*Jerry Lynn vs. Homicide
*The Gangstas vs. BLK OUT
*Stevie Richards vs. Luke Hawx
*Plus the Gangstas and all the talent booked for NYC.
